J just a short walk from the security screening area is the Matcher Center. It's easy to find and a great place to have lunch. The center's media features almost always work as expected. It's clean and attractive -- a fine place to host an event.
Getting in, however, can be a massive pain. Security is generally both courteous and patient, but they can't magically make their computers go any faster -- and crowds seen to make the computers go slower -- so if you're planning to attend a popular conference, leave an hour earlier than you think should be appropriate.
